The Westborough Community Land Trust presents “One Woman, One Year, One Thousand Birds (almost!)” on Sunday, March 20 at 1:30pm at the Westborough Public Library meeting room. Birder Jill Lapato took a year-long sabbatical from her teaching job to travel the world in a quest to photograph 1000 bird species. She captured on film amazing birds of different continents, from the yellow-eyed penguin in New Zealand to the potoo in Ecuador. Jill will tell her story, show some of her beautiful photographs, and share fascinating facts about the birds she photographed.
